This year we gave away 3 classic Mustangs at the Festival - so how can we top giving away 3 cars? It was gonna be tough - but we have had this ace up our sleeve for some time and being our 10th Anniversary we decided to do something VERY special. We get 3 kinds of vehicles at the Beach Hop - Hot Rods, Classic Cars/Street Machines/Kustoms and motorbikes. So our plan is to have one of each up for grabs! Yes - 1x Hot Rod, 1x Classic and 1x Motorbike.




First up we have purchased this 1930 Model A Roadster from Dave & Susan Lysaght  from Coromandel. They have attended every Beach Hop in it - so really wanted us to have it. The car was originally built in Tauranga in 1983 by Colin Shiska and other owners included Ross Heapey and Rob Cowley both of Riverside Rodders. Our plans are to rebuild the car with new Cragar wheels & tyres supplied by BG Marketing, new paint thanks to House of Kolor and new upholstery. For the Classic Car we wanted to do a 60s style Surf Wagon so have purchased this mint 1963 Buick LeSabre in the USA. It has just 66,000 original miles and spent its life in California with a full record of what has been spent on the wagon over the years. The engine is the original 401cu Nailhead with a Dynoflow automatic transmission. Our plans are ship the wagon to New Zealand thanks to Marcus & Paul at Famous Autos, lower it and again we'll be fitting Cragar wheels, new tyres, Kicker sound system and a nice shiny paint job thanks to House of Kolor. The winner drawn from the Festival Programme will be given the choice of what they want from either the Roadster, Surf Wagon or Bike (if we do one). Imagine that choice???? Of the remaining vehciles, one will be auctioned and the other drawn from BH10 car and bike entrants.
